      • Research Topics

        I am a Professor of the Center for Ecological Research, Kyoto University, and a microbial ecologist in freshwater and marine environments. In 1994, I started my research career as a researcher at the Lake Biwa Research Institute, the Prefectural institute for conservation of Lake Biwa, the largest lake in Japan. I conducted several research projects on bloom forming mechanisms of cyanobacteria (Microcystis) in the lake. In 1996, I moved to the Faculty of Agriculture, Ehime University, and focused my research to protistan (protozoan) ecology in freshwater environments, especially in eutrophic lakes. After the establishment of Center for Marine Environmental Studies (CMES), Ehime University in 1999, I moved to CMES and conducted researches on planktonic food web dynamics in a nearby coastal marine system where pearl oyster culture was actively performed. In 2003, I came back to Faculty of Agriculture in the university and conducted researches on food web dynamics in lotic and lentic environments of freshwater and marine systems. In 2008, I moved to the Center for Ecological Research (CER), Kyoto University and have so far been conducting researches on food web dynamics, with special reference to bacterial, algal and protozoan ecology, in lakes, especially Lake Biwa, the largest lake in Japan. I also have been conducting researches on protistan ecology in Lake Suigetsu, a meromictic lake with a permanent oxycline separating the aerobic freshwater epilimnion from the anaerobic, saline, sulfidogenic hypolimnion.
